The Power of Miracle Metaphysics
by Robert B. Stone (1976) page 52.
The late Walter Russell was able to harness this energy of universal consciousness to create in many different directions. He was a registered architect with a number of buildings to his credit. He was a physicist and co-discoverer of heavy water, precursor to the atomic age. He sculpted three presidents. He was a poet, author, philosopher, composer, and teacher. His biographer, called him βThe Man Who Tapped the Secrets of the Universe.β
When I met Walter Russell over a decade ago, I remarked, βYou must have tremendous faith.β
He replied, βI have no faith. I KNOW.β
You, too, must KNOW. You must KNOW you are part of this energy of greater consciousness.

THE ART STUDENT IN PARIS, FRANCEπ«π·
β¨In October of 1890, Walter Russell sailed for Paris and followed in the tradition of the Boston painters to study in Europe. [β¦..] Nineteen-year old Walter Russell would have had the opportunity to walk down the Boulevard St. Germain, cross the Seine at the Pont des Arts, and tour the Louvre. A stroll in any direction would have brought him to monuments and ancient facades and vibrant neighborhood street life. Paris was the capital of the art world, the authority on style. [β¦..] Walter Russell was among the greatest artistic spirits of the age. Surrounded by the artifacts of inspired masters, painters, sculptors and architects.β¨
Excerpts from βA Worthy Messangerβ
The Lifeβs Work of Walter Russell
Written by Charles W. Hardy

Walter Russell moved to NYC from Boston, and at once became a great artistic success. Pictured here is a young Mr. Russell, age 24, in his New York City fine art studio in (1895). This photo is from βStudios of American Artists,β The Quarterly Illustrator, Volume 3 Number 9.
